WebThe Stellar Sovereigns of the Five Planets and Seven Stars are seven Taoist deities. The Five Planets are the Year Star (Jupiter), the Sparkling Deluder (Mars), the Grand White Star (Venus), the Chronographic Star (Mercury), and the Quelling Star (Saturn). WebHere are the 10 Taoism Beliefs and Practices that will help you gain a broader perspective about the religion; 1. Death and Afterlife. Taoism believes in the concept of “Life after Death”, i.e. the human spirit or Tao (cosmic energy) never dies, as it maintains its pure form even after leaving the corpse (Shijie).
